Bangalore Oniyavara Seva Coota (BOSCO), more commonly known as BOSCO is a project of the Salesians of Don BOSCO (SDB). BOSCO is a registered non profi Read moretable charitable organization under the Society's registration Act of 1960 (No.184/86-87). Constituted in 1980, we offer service to the young at risk for example- children living on the streets, child laborers, abandoned / orphaned children, victims of drug abuse, victims of child abuse, begging children, rag pickers etc. Now, BOSCO has spread its wings across the city of Bangalore through 7 rehabilitation centres & 6 street presence locations.


Action

BOSCO rescues children from streets and railway stations, provides shelter, education, vocational training, counseling, healthcare, and works to reunite children with their families when possible.

Impact

BOSCO has rescued over 120,000 children from the streets of Bangalore in the past 35 years and helped reintegrate many of them into society as educated and productive citizens.

Vision & Mission

Vision: A society that will unreservedly care for the wellbeing of its children and youth. Mission: To accompany young people at risk in their journey from the margins to the center of society so they become integrated individuals and responsible citizens.

Programs

  • Outreach

    BOSCO's committed goal is to increase its 24-hour presence on the streets, train platforms, workplaces, hotels, workshops, and other high-risk areas by making friends with kids, escorting them to safety, and providing rescue when necessary.

    Important BOSCO teams, including CHILDLINE, SJPU, Child Safety Net, and others, work in tandem with law enforcement and other government agencies to conduct rescue operations. For the state of Karnataka's Missing Child Bureau (MCB), BOSCO serves as the State Nodal Agency. To find missing and unaccompanied children and reunite them with their families, it collaborates with the Department of Women and Child Development, the police, and non-governmental organisations.

  • Education

    In order to prepare out-of-school youngsters for entry into regular education, BOSCO provides Bridge Education to young people who are at risk. In order to guarantee that every kid receives an education, we collaborate with Anganwadi centres, community and government schools, parents, and concerned community groups while operating in economically disadvantaged slum communities. In order to help school-age children in slum neighbourhoods stay in school and perform well in their studies, supplemental education programmes are implemented.

Milestones & Track Record

Received the National Child Welfare Award in 2015 from the Government of India for its service in child care and protection. Established multiple rehabilitation centers and street presence locations across Bangalore.
